In a heart-stopping finish that will be talked about for years, FC Heidenheim secured promotion to the Bundesliga, Germany’s top soccer league, with a dramatic 2-1 victory over SV Elversberg in the second leg of their relegation playoff. Leonardo Scienza’s goal in the fifth minute of stoppage time sent the home crowd into a frenzy and sealed a 4-3 aggregate win after the first leg ended in a 2-2 draw. Heidenheim captain Patrick Mainka, visibly emotional after the final whistle, summed up the significance of the victory: The match, played in front of a raucous crowd of 10,000, saw Mathias Honsak open the scoring for heidenheim in the 9th minute, setting the stage for a tense and tactical battle. Robin Fellhauer equalized for Elversberg in the 31st minute,giving the underdogs hope of completing their remarkable ascent. However, Scienza’s late heroics dashed those dreams and ensured Heidenheim’s place in the Bundesliga next season. Heidenheim finished the season as the 16th-placed team in the Bundesliga,facing a hungry Elversberg side who had earned their shot at promotion by finishing third in the 2.Bundesliga. Directly securing promotion from the 2. Bundesliga were 1. FC Köln and Hamburger SV. Heidenheim’s victory brings an end to what has been a fairytale run for SV Elversberg. Just four years ago, they were competing in the Regionalliga, Germany’s fourth tier. Consecutive promotions in 2022 and 2023 saw them rise to the 2. Bundesliga, and they came within seconds of completing an unprecedented journey to the top flight. The Bundesliga relegation/promotion playoff is a two-legged tie played at the end of the Bundesliga season. The 16th-placed team in the Bundesliga faces the third-placed team from the 2. Bundesliga. The winner, decided on aggregate score, earns a spot in the bundesliga for the following season, while the loser plays in the 2. Bundesliga. The playoff system adds an additional layer of drama to the end of the season for both the bundesliga and the 2. bundesliga. By pitting a struggling team from the top flight against a team seeking promotion, the system injects drama and excitement, and it prevents the league from becoming stagnant.
